I finally got my console back today. It broke on July 29, so I have been without my console for a grand total of 42 days, or exactly 6 weeks. If I get a 1 month Gold Live extension, I am going to ask for another 2 weeks. No way am I going to be out of pocket because of their schedule.

The time from when THEY received the console to the time I got it back was 31 days.

It took me 4 days to get the coffin after I called M$, then 13 more days to get a replacement box. It was not my original box, but a replacement - with an older build date. Regardless, this one works, so I'm ok with it.

Just waiting for my H3 to be delivered next week.

BTW, my 360 issue was a bit non-specific. It randomly froze, which would sometimes lead to 3 red rings of death. I'm actually glad they sent me a refurb rather than mis-diagnosing my box which might have left me with the same re-occurring issue.
